Abstract

The new energy vehicle (NEV) industry is rapidly globalizing, driven by the worldwide push for decarbonization and proactive government policies. This has fostered a fiercely competitive landscape where continuous research and development and strategic agility are critical. Despite Tesla's first-mover advantage and technological prowess, it must navigate mounting pressures in this evolving market. This diagnostic analysis, applying the SWOT framework and 4P marketing theory, identifies a concerning rigidity in Tesla's strategic approach, manifesting as an overly standardized global marketing strategy and imprecise customer segmentation. It draws attention to Tesla's advantages in terms of financial strength, brand power, and technological innovation, but also its disadvantages in terms of high costs, a narrow focus on the market, and reliance on the supply chain. Global environmental regulations, entering the mid-to-low-end market, and utilizing AI technology are examples of opportunities; supply chain instability and escalating rivalry are examples of risks. BYD's 4P analysis, on the other hand, highlights its competitive price, varied product lines, and greater market adaptability. Consequently, this paper develops specific strategic interventions to enhance the marketing agility requisite for Tesla to preserve its market dominance.
